Scotts Creek Road - streets of Sylva (North Carolina).
Explore "Scotts Creek Road" on the map of Sylva in street view mode
Click on the buttons below to display the map of Scotts Creek Road, Sylva, United States
Search street by name:
Tags:
Scotts Creek Road on the map of Sylva,
Sylva satellite view, Sylva street view.